flag female ancestor  Sarah  DINGLEY

Sarah  married  William FORD 4 November 1658 in Marshfield, Massachusetts Bay Colony .  The couple had (at least) 1 child.
William FORD  was born 4 November 1633 in Marshfield, Massachusetts Bay Colony .  William died 7 February 1721 in Marshfield, Province of Massachusetts Bay .  William was the child of William FOORD (FORD) and Anna EAMES .

Did You Know?The name 'Massachusetts' originates with native Americans in the Massachusetts Bay area (from the language of the Algonquian nation). The name translates roughly as 'at or about the great hill.' (statesymbolsusa.org)

1620 - 1627 - Plymouth Colony, New England
1628 - 1686 - Massachusetts Bay Colony
1686 - 1689 - Dominion of New England
1689 - 1692 - Massachusetts Bay Colony
1692 - 1775 - Province of Massachusetts Bay
1776 - 1788 - Crown Colony of Massachusetts Bay
February 6, 1788 - Massachusetts becomes 6th U.S. state
